2008-09-21 4 views
3

나는 TurboGears를 사용하여 웹 응용 프로그램을 작성 중이며 해당 응용 프로그램에서 사용자는 다른 보고서를 생성 할 수 있어야합니다. 보고서에 필요한 데이터는 데이터베이스 (MySQL)에 저장됩니다. 보고서는 쉽게 인쇄 가능한 html 문서 또는 pdf 파일로 반환되어야합니다.보고서 생성

이전에 jasper 및 iReport를 사용하여 문서를 만들었지 만 자바를 실행하여 보고서를 작성하는 것을 피할 수 있다면 행복 할 것입니다.

이상하게도 쉽게 읽을 수있는 마크 업 언어로 보고서를 지정한 다음 템플릿 데이터에 보고서를 생성하는 일종의 라이브러리를 제공하는 것이 이상적입니다.

나는 이러한 보고서를 생성하는 방법에 대한 모든 종류의 힌트를 기꺼이 받아들입니다.

답변

2

ReportLab 툴킷으로 파이썬에서 멋진 PDF를 만들 수 있습니다.

+0

링크가 작동하지 않습니다. – Damian

1

부분적인 대답 : 당신이 찾고있는 쉽게 읽을 수있는 형식은 DocBook 일 수 있습니다. 거기에서 PDF, html, RTF 등으로가는 것이 매우 쉽습니다.

5

Pod은 내가 좋아하는 문제 해결 방법입니다.

+0

이것은 파이썬으로했던 것보다 시원한 것들 중 하나입니다. –